Name: Muffin DOB: 2016 Miss Moustached Muffin is a shy and often misunderstood adult who would love to be a companion, but maybe not a snuggle right away. She will frequently accept love and pets but she is skittish due to not always having had good experiences and will take time to adjust in a new situation. She would love a quiet home with someone who understands that she would be happiest to just exist in a similar space with her humans until she trusts them enough to be a lap kitty. In foster she has become very sweet and loving over time and allows holding, snuggling, and sleeping with others (humans and cats). She prefers female humans, but would also do well with quiet teenagers and could learn to adjust to men. She may like other friendly kitties, especially considerate males as she can be a bit jealous/dominant.
